CVE-2017-7616 was published on April 10, 2017, and affects the Linux kernel through version 4.10.9. This vulnerability in the set_mempolicy and mbind compat syscalls allows local users to access sensitive information from uninitialized stack data.

Vulnerability Description
The flaw in error handling in set_mempolicy and mbind compat syscalls in the Linux kernel through version 4.10.9 enables local users to retrieve sensitive information from uninitialized stack data.
Affected Systems and Versions
Exploitation Mechanism
The vulnerability is triggered when a specific bitmap operation fails, allowing local users to exploit the error handling flaw and access uninitialized stack data.
